Transaction 2d3156cd82eadbfc32dcd582995c337e0283a25f537935b8dfb7693b21ed222e

1 Input
2 Outputs
  • 2d3156cd82eadbfc32dcd582995c337e0283a25f537935b8dfb7693b21ed222e:0
  • value  40177
    address  3ByxecYQaaUs5cravBUNJgA8Rq2TmfQuFu
  • 2d3156cd82eadbfc32dcd582995c337e0283a25f537935b8dfb7693b21ed222e:1
  • value  1046976
    address  15J2oCkA9SGfTSrJRHzrFaieWMWEyzSYfB